### 2.14.1 — Key rotation for tailgrip CLI

Rotated the release signing key for tailgrip, our internal log-tailing CLI, following the scheduled quarterly cycle. All binaries from this version onward are signed with the new key; the previous key is revoked and verification against it will fail. Reviewers should confirm the packaging script references only the new key material. For verification during review, the new signing key is included below.

deploy key for kagup-bawig: bky9_ZMq28eTw9

Dark-mode support for the Lanternly admin dashboard ships as a theme token layer rather than a second stylesheet, so the release carries no new build targets. Rollout is gated per-tenant, defaulting to system preference. The only risk area is chart contrast, which we validated against the Brightrow palette audit. Transition timing and contrast thresholds are controlled by the constants below, which should ship unchanged.

tuning constants:
RATE_LIMITS = {
    "zorael": 10,
    "oliix": 1,
    "holix": 2,
    "quenix": 10,
}

## Glimmerpane Environments — Snapshot Testing

The Glimmerpane UI library runs snapshot tests for every component against the staging render farm before promotion. Snapshots are generated deterministically: fonts are pinned, animations frozen, and locale fixed to the Veldran test set. Reviewers should note that the comparison service has read-only access to artifact storage and no outbound network permissions. Drift above 0.2% blocks the pipeline automatically. The staging comparison service currently runs with the following values.

config for bahop-baduf:
[kasion]
team = lamath
access_code = ac_d807e5
host = kasion.paliqcloud.corp
port = 4000
owner = julix.tamvan
peer = frair.qorvelsoft.local

Webhook deliveries from Pellwick retry with exponential backoff: 1m, 5m, 30m, then hourly for 24 hours. After the final failure the event moves to the dead-letter queue and the customer sees a delivery alert. To replay dead-lettered events manually, call the Fenrow replay endpoint, authenticating with the following key.

API key for bageg-kajef: vxb2-ss